ቪዲዮ: በ SQL አገልጋይ ውስጥ ሙሉ የውጭ መቀላቀል ምንድነው?
2024 ደራሲ ደራሲ: Lynn Donovan | [email protected]. ለመጨረሻ ጊዜ የተሻሻለው: 2023-12-15 23:42
ውስጥ SQL የ ሙሉ ለሙሉ ይቀላቀሉ የሁለቱንም ውጤት ያጣምራል። ግራ እና ትክክል የውጭ መጋጠሚያዎች እና ሁሉንም (የተዛማጁ ወይም የማይዛመዱ) ረድፎችን በሁለቱም በኩል ከጠረጴዛዎች ይመልሳል መቀላቀል አንቀጽ
በተመሳሳይ መልኩ ሙሉ ውጫዊ መቀላቀል ምንድነው?
የ ሙሉ ውጫዊ መቀላቀል ፣ ወይም የ ሙሉ መቀላቀል , የ SQL አገባብ ሁሉንም ረድፎች ከሁለት ወይም ከዚያ በላይ ጠረጴዛዎች ለማጣመር ጥቅም ላይ ይውላል. ጋር ሙሉ ውጫዊ መቀላቀል ፣ ምንም ረድፎች ከጥያቄው ውስጥ ካለው ሠንጠረዥ ውስጥ አይቀሩም። ይህ ትምህርት ሀን ለመጠቀም ምሳሌዎችን እና ማብራሪያዎችን ይሰጣል ሙሉ ውጫዊ መቀላቀል.
እንዲሁም ሙሉ መቀላቀል ከሙሉ ውጫዊ መቀላቀል ጋር አንድ ነው? የ ሙሉ ውጫዊ መቀላቀል ወይም ሙሉ መቀላቀል ከሁለቱም ጠረጴዛዎች ሁሉንም ረድፎች ይመልሳል፣ ረድፎቹን በማዛመድ ግጥሚያ በሚደረግበት ቦታ ሁሉ እና ተዛማጅ ረድፍ በሌለባቸው ቦታዎች NULL ዎች ያስቀምጣል። እውነት ነው አንዳንድ የውሂብ ጎታዎች ይህንን ያውቃሉ ውጫዊ ቁልፍ ቃል አንዳንዶች አያደርጉትም.
በተመሳሳይም ሰዎች የሙሉ ውጫዊ መቀላቀል ተግባር ምንድነው?
አን ሙሉ ውጫዊ መቀላቀል ውጤቱም የሁለቱም ጠረጴዛዎች የማይዛመዱ ረድፎችን እንዲያካትት ጠረጴዛዎችን የማጣመር ዘዴ ነው. ከሆንክ መቀላቀል ሁለት ጠረጴዛዎች እና የውጤቱ ስብስብ ከሁለቱም ጠረጴዛዎች የማይዛመዱ ረድፎችን እንዲያካትቱ ይፈልጋሉ, a ይጠቀሙ ሙሉ ለሙሉ ይቀላቀሉ አንቀጽ ማዛመጃው በ መቀላቀል ሁኔታ.
SQL አገልጋይ ሙሉ የውጪ መቀላቀልን ይደግፋል?
መግቢያ ለ SQL አገልጋይ ሙሉ የውጪ መቀላቀል የ ሙሉ ለሙሉ ይቀላቀሉ ከሁለቱም የግራ እና የቀኝ ጠረጴዛዎች ረድፎችን ያካተተ የውጤት ስብስብ ይመልሳል። በግራ ሠንጠረዥ ውስጥ ላለው ረድፍ ምንም ተዛማጅ ረድፎች በማይኖሩበት ጊዜ የቀኝ ሰንጠረዥ አምዶች ያደርጋል ባዶዎች አሏቸው።
የሚመከር:
በ SQL አገልጋይ ውስጥ የውጭ ቁልፍ ገደቦችን እንዴት ማግኘት እችላለሁ?
በሁሉም የውሂብ ጎታ ውስጥ የውጭ ቁልፍ ግንኙነትን ለማወቅ ምርጡ መንገድ እዚህ አለ። በ SQL አገልጋይ አስተዳደር ስቱዲዮ ውስጥ በነገር አሳሽ ውስጥ ያለውን ሰንጠረዥ በቀኝ ጠቅ ያድርጉ እና 'ጥገኛዎችን ይመልከቱ' የሚለውን ይምረጡ። ይህ ጥሩ መነሻ ይሰጥዎታል። ሠንጠረዡን የሚያመለክቱ ሠንጠረዦችን, እይታዎችን እና ሂደቶችን ያሳያል
በ SQL አገልጋይ ውስጥ ሙሉ መቀላቀል ምንድነው?
የ SQL FULL JOIN የሁለቱም የግራ እና የቀኝ ውጫዊ መጋጠሚያዎች ውጤቶችን ያጣምራል። የተቀላቀለው ሠንጠረዥ ከሁለቱም ሰንጠረዦች ሁሉንም መዝገቦች ይይዛል እና በሁለቱም በኩል ለጠፉ ግጥሚያዎች NULLs ይሞላል
በ SQL አገልጋይ ውስጥ ዋና ቁልፍ የውጭ ቁልፍ ግንኙነት እንዴት መፍጠር እንደሚቻል?
በነገር ኤክስፕሎረር ውስጥ የSQL አገልጋይ አስተዳደር ስቱዲዮን በመጠቀም ፣በግንኙነቱ የውጭ ቁልፍ ጎን ላይ ያለውን ሰንጠረዥ በቀኝ ጠቅ ያድርጉ እና ዲዛይን የሚለውን ጠቅ ያድርጉ። ከጠረጴዛ ዲዛይነር ምናሌ ውስጥ ግንኙነቶችን ጠቅ ያድርጉ። በውጪ-ቁልፍ ግንኙነቶች መገናኛ ሳጥን ውስጥ፣አክልን ጠቅ ያድርጉ። በተመረጠው የግንኙነት ዝርዝር ውስጥ ያለውን ግንኙነት ጠቅ ያድርጉ
የውጭ ቁልፍ በ SQL አገልጋይ ውስጥ እንዴት ነው የሚሰራው?
Order_ID፡ ዋና ቁልፍ
የውጭ ቁልፍ ሌላ የውጭ ቁልፍ ሊያመለክት ይችላል?
1 መልስ። የውጭ ቁልፍ እንደ ልዩ የተገለጸውን ማንኛውንም መስክ ሊያመለክት ይችላል። ያ ልዩ መስክ እራሱ እንደ ባዕድ ቁልፍ ከተገለጸ ምንም ለውጥ አያመጣም። ልዩ መስክ ከሆነ የሌላ FK ኢላማም ሊሆን ይችላል